When it comes to a job interview we have to be so careful. We all get nervous in an interview situation and you simply cannot afford to have the wrong words come out of your mouth.
There are certain things that can make or break a job interview in a second. These are things you need to avoid at all costs. Here are just 3 of them.
1. Never say that you hated your old boss or your old job.
Nobody wants to employ someone who does not get on with their boss or fellow employees. If you go out and tell your prospective employer that, then you immediately become a liability and very few employers will hire someone like that. Its also a reflection of your attitude and nobody wants to bring negativity into their organization.
